The Bose Iconic Speakers Return as a limited edition, with only 12 exclusive units available to commemorate the brand’s 60th anniversary.

Bose has long been synonymous with innovation, delivering audio solutions that have shaped the industry and captured the hearts of listeners worldwide. Celebrating its 60th anniversary, Bose is bringing back its most iconic speakers, the legendary Bose 901 series, in a stunning, albeit extremely limited edition. Known for their breakthrough design and exceptional audio performance since their debut in 1968, the Bose 901s are now being reintroduced with a modern twist, in collaboration with NYC lifestyle brand Kith and designer Mark Jupiter. However, there’s a catch—only 12 units will be produced. Bose 901 speakers represent an era when audio technology was experiencing revolutionary changes. Launched in 1968, the Bose 901 was designed with a unique approach to sound reproduction. Unlike conventional speakers that project sound directly toward the listener, the 901s were crafted with “reflective sound technology”—a setup where one full-range driver faces forward, and eight drivers face the rear, creating an immersive sound experience that mimicked live performances.

  • Immersive Sound: The Bose 901 speakers allowed listeners to experience music with unparalleled depth.
  • Innovative Design: These speakers defied conventions with an MDF wood cabinet and unique driver placements.
  • Acoustic Balance: Reflecting sound off walls and surfaces helped listeners feel as if the music surrounded them.

The Modern Revival: Bose’s Collaboration with Kith and Mark Jupiter

In an exciting move, Bose has partnered with Kith, a popular lifestyle brand, and Mark Jupiter, a renowned furniture designer, to reintroduce the Bose 901 with a contemporary twist. This collaboration combines luxurious aesthetics and high-quality materials with Bose’s iconic sound engineering, aiming to give the 901 a modern appeal while maintaining its legacy.

Highlights of the Bose-Kith Collaboration:

  1. Redesigned Aesthetics: With options in white-washed ash wood and natural air-dried walnut, the Bose 901’s revival brings two elegant finishes, appealing to today’s aesthetic standards.
  2. Exclusivity: Only 12 units are being produced, making this release highly collectible and exclusive.
  3. Attention to Detail: Mark Jupiter’s design touches enhance the speaker’s already iconic stand and cabinet construction.

Specifications and Aesthetic Details of the Bose 901 Limited Edition

Though Bose has kept the technical specifications of the reissued 901s under wraps, the visual elements are a highlight of this release. Here’s a breakdown of what’s known so far about the design and build quality of this new edition:

Specification Details
Driver Configuration 1 full-range front driver, 8 rear drivers
Cabinet Material MDF wood with options in ash or walnut
Front Grills Covered with premium tweed
Rear Grills Built with a durable metal structure
Stand Design Iconic stand reimagined with Mark Jupiter’s touch

This limited edition’s finishes, white-washed ash wood and natural air-dried walnut, offer an earthy, sophisticated look, perfectly complementing the 901’s timeless design. The tweed front grills and metallic rear grills add a retro-meets-modern appeal to the overall aesthetic.
